.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__campaignBlock{justify-content:flex-start;align-items:center;gap:16px;margin-bottom:-10px;padding:16px 0;display:flex;overflow-x:auto}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__campaignBlock::-webkit-scrollbar{border-radius:8px;width:8px;height:6px}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__campaignBlock::-webkit-scrollbar-thumb{border-radius:8px;width:8px;height:6px}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__campaignBlock::-webkit-scrollbar{background:0 0}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__campaignBlock::-webkit-scrollbar-thumb{background:#0000001a}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content{width:100%;max-width:1620px;margin:0 auto}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ea{box-shadow:var(--gray-shadow-2);flex-wrap:wrap;justify-content:space-between;align-items:center;gap:16px;padding:24px;display:flex}@media only screen and (max-width:768px){.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ea{padding:16px;display:block}}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ea .Restaurant-module-scss-module__uogy5G__pickupTitle{color:var(--primary-text-color);font-size:32px;font-weight:700}@media only screen and (max-width:768px){.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ea .Restaurant-module-scss-module__uogy5G__pickupTitle{font-size:24px}}@media only screen and (max-width:520px){.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ea .Restaurant-module-scss-module__uogy5G__pickupTitle{font-size:15px}}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ea .Restaurant-module-scss-module__uogy5G__pickupDistanceAndBranch{align-items:center;gap:12px;display:flex}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__pickupArea .Restaurant-module-scss-module__uogy5G__distanceBlock{width:260px}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main{display:flex}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__visaTerms{z-index:4;filter:drop-shadow(0 7.92308px 20px #0000001f);width:100%;bottom:0;position:sticky!important}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__visaTerms>div{width:initial;max-width:initial;filter:none;position:static}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__visaTerms>div:before{display:none}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__products{width:100%;min-width:0;padding-left:16px}@media only screen and (max-width:1260px){.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__products{padding:0 16px}}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__products .Restaurant-module-scss-module__uogy5G__rowSkeletons{border-bottom:1px solid var(--gray-bright);align-items:center;gap:16px;width:100%;max-width:1166px;height:44px;display:flex;position:sticky;top:72px;overflow:auto}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__products .Restaurant-module-scss-module__uogy5G__rowSkeletons::-webkit-scrollbar{display:none}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__products .Restaurant-module-scss-module__uogy5G__rowSkeletons .Restaurant-module-scss-module__uogy5G__skeleton{flex:0 0 90px;height:28px}.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content .Restaurant-module-scss-module__uogy5G__main .Restaurant-module-scss-module__uogy5G__productsList{padding-bottom:56px}@media only screen and (max-width:1260px){.Restaurant-module-scss-module__uogy5G__Restaurant .Restaurant-module-scss-module__uogy5G__content{margin-top:60px}}
